Startups live and die by their ability to acquire paying customers efficiently. Online customer acquisition gives founders a repeatable channel to test product-market fit, scale revenue, and measure unit economics (CAC, LTV, and payback period) in real time. In the United States, where customer acquisition costs vary widely by channel, a structured approach to digital acquisition moves a startup from anecdote-driven decisions to data-driven growth.
For most startups, early revenue comes from a mix of paid search, social ads, referral programs, organic search, and email. Online channels let you target audiences precisely, observe conversion behavior, and iterate offers quickly. Measuring those channels accurately is essential so you can prioritize high-performing tactics and avoid spending on poor signals.
A simple example: if CAC is $150 and first-year gross margin per customer is $300, payback is often within the first year. These figures are estimates and vary by vertical and business model, but tracking them from day one influences which channels you scale.
Map acquisition to the funnel: Top of Funnel (TOF) attracts audiences, Middle of Funnel (MOF) nurtures and qualifies prospects, Bottom of Funnel (BOF) converts. A startup should document conversion rates at each stage to find the highest-leverage optimizations.
| Stage | Goal | Metric |
|---|---|---|
| TOF | Drive qualified traffic | Impressions, click-through rate |
| MOF | Engage & qualify leads | Sign-ups, lead quality score |
| BOF | Convert to paying customers | Conversion rate, CAC |
Practical note: startups should instrument conversion events early (signup, trial start, purchase) so each funnel stage is measurable and attributable to channels.

A repeatable testing framework reduces wasted spend. Run small pilots with clear hypotheses, measure through server-side events and GA4, then scale channels that show positive unit economics. This framework aligns with long-term profitability rather than short-term vanity metrics.
Platform-reported conversions often differ from cross-channel analytics due to differing attribution windows and deduplication rules. Use a clean attribution pipeline and consistent definitions for purchases and leads. We recommend mapping each platform event to a canonical event taxonomy in GA4 and backing it with server-side data collection for consistent reporting.

US startups must pay attention to state privacy laws (like CCPA/CPRA) and browser-level tracking constraints. Common pitfalls include collecting personally identifiable information without clear consent, or relying entirely on client-side pixels which may be blocked. Implement consent management and consider server-side tracking to maintain measurement while respecting user privacy.
Example: a B2C subscription startup testing paid channels might allocate $10,000-$20,000 over 6-8 weeks across search and social to validate CAC and LTV assumptions. For a B2B SaaS startup, early spend may be smaller but more targeted-$5,000 on LinkedIn testing and $3,000 on search against high-intent keywords. These figures are estimates and will vary by vertical and target audience in the United States.
